
CAS 1260672-68-1
:4,6-DICHLORO-1,3-DIHYDRO-2H-PYRROLO[3,2-C]PYRIDIN-2-ONE
Description:
4,6-Dichloro-1,3-dihydro-2H-pyrrolo[3,2-c]pyridin-2-one is a heterocyclic organic compound characterized by its unique bicyclic structure, which incorporates both pyrrole and pyridine moieties. This compound features two chlorine substituents at the 4 and 6 positions of the pyrrole ring, contributing to its reactivity and potential biological activity. The presence of the carbonyl group in the 2-position enhances its ability to participate in various chemical reactions, such as nucleophilic attacks. It is typically a solid at room temperature and may exhibit moderate solubility in polar organic solvents. The compound's structural features suggest potential applications in medicinal chemistry, particularly in the development of pharmaceuticals, due to its ability to interact with biological targets. Additionally, the dichlorinated nature of the compound may influence its pharmacokinetic properties, including stability and bioavailability. Safety and handling precautions should be observed, as halogenated compounds can pose environmental and health risks.
Formula:C7H4Cl2N2O
Synonyms:- 2H-Pyrrolo[3,2-c]pyridin-2-one, 4,6-dichloro-1,3-dihydro-
